J
Jason Moylan Review of Tecmate international
I must say, Tecmate International is one of the be...
I must say, Tecmate International is one of the best companies I've ever dealt with. The quality of their products is exceptional, and their customer service team is extremely helpful and friendly. I had a minor issue with my order, but they resolved it quickly and efficiently. I highly recommend Tecmate International!

Comments: